When we did "system setup" we could no longer connect to the internet SO we both are only play single player offline mode. There are things you see online that sometimes matches up with our game even though it's OFFLINE. So what exactly is the difference from being online? Does going online give you the advantage of updating your Minecraft? Like additional stuff gets added (beets, potatoes, wood)?

If your xbox was connected to the internet it would update and add new features. You'd have to make your current offine profiles xbox live profiles, then when you played the game it would let you know whenever there was an update.
If your referring to the Online check box when you load a world then that is only available with an xbox gold subscription. That allows you to play multiplayer online with friends.
